Journal of Aerosol Medicine and Pulmonary Drug Delivery

Journal of Aerosol Medicine and Pulmonary Drug Delivery is the only authoritative journal delivering innovative articles on the health effects of inhaled aerosols and delivery of drugs through the pulmonary system. The Journal is a forum for leading experts, addressing novel topics such as aerosolized chemotherapy, aerosolized vaccines, methods to determine toxicities, and delivery of aerosolized drugs in the intubated patient.

Journal of Aerosol Medicine and Pulmonary Drug Delivery coverage includes:

  • Pulmonary drug delivery
  • Airway reactivity and asthma treatment
  • Inhalation of particles and gases in the respiratory tract
  • Toxic effects of inhaled agents
  • Aerosols as tools for studying basic physiologic phenomena
